3-Methoxy-O,alpha-dimethyl-L-tyrosine hydrochloride (CAS: 115217-60-2) is a derivative of tyrosine, characterized by a hydrochloride salt form, containing a methoxy group, two methyl groups, and a hydrochloride moiety. It is a white to off-white crystalline powder with a pKa of approximately 1.5.
3-Methoxy-O,alpha-dimethyl-L-tyrosine hydrochloride is primarily used as a research tool in biochemistry and pharmacology. It is also utilized in the synthesis of other compounds and as a precursor in the preparation of pharmaceuticals and other organic chemicals.
3-Methoxy-O,alpha-dimethyl-L-tyrosine hydrochloride (CAS: 115217-60-2) is generally considered safe for laboratory use, provided appropriate safety measures are taken. It should be handled with care, and protective gloves and eyewear should be worn. Avoid contact with skin and eyes, and ensure proper ventilation.
3-Methoxy-O,alpha-dimethyl-L-tyrosine hydrochloride (CAS: 115217-60-2) should be stored in a cool, dry place, away from direct sunlight and heat sources. It should be kept in a tightly sealed container to prevent dehydration and contamination. Store at a temperature not exceeding 25°C and avoid high humidity to preserve its stability.
